## v3.2.0 — Changed Defaults

The TrailNotify parcel-tracking webhook now retries failed deliveries five times instead of three, with exponential backoff capped at ten minutes. Payload signing is enabled by default, and the delivery timeout was lowered to eight seconds. New deployments will pick these up automatically; existing ones should be updated to the following values.

settings of tagug-fajof:
[zorwyn]
host = zorwyn.nelvrosys.corp
user = zorwyn_svc
database = zorwyn_prod

## Releases

Quick note for the sync: GarageGlance v2.4 ships the occupancy feed for the Marlowe Street deck, now polling sensors every 30 seconds instead of two minutes. Counts should stop drifting during rush hour. Tag releases off `main`, run the feed smoke test, and ping Tova if the diff looks weird. All release artifacts must be verified against the key below.

signing key of tahog-tajog = bky6_QV8tna

Hey Priva,

Quick heads-up before Friday's DR drill for the Inkmill markdown pipeline: we'll restore the renderer config from the cold backup, so you'll need the escrow credentials handy. Grab a coffee first — the restore takes a while. For the sealed vault copy, the recovery passphrase is below.

recovery phrase for kahop-kahap: istys-novdor-joreth-silir-eliys